Individual Tex-Mex Meatloaves
- 1 onion (small, chopped)
- 12 tortilla chips (1/2C finely crushed)
- 1 12 lbs extra lean ground beef
- 34 cup salsa
- 1 egg
- 1 teaspoon cumin (ground)
- 1 teaspoon chili powder
- 12 teaspoon salt
- 6 tablespoons salsa
- 12 cup monterey jack cheese (shredded)
- Preheat oven to 375 degrees.
- Combine the tortillas bits, onion, beef, 3/4C salsa, egg, cumin, chili powder, and salt.
- Kneed/mix until well blended.
- Spray cookie Sheet with cooking spray.
- Divide mixture into 6 equal portions.
- Shap each to form round loaves on the cookie sheet.
- Bake for 25 minutes.
- Top each loaf with 1TBS salsa and sprinkle with cheese.
- Return to the oven for 5 mins to melt the cheese.
